As a yoga teacher, are you aware of the similarities between the Bhagavad Geeta & the Yoga Sutras Of Patanjali? Or even the vast differences between these two texts?
Often discussed in isolation but never together. On the show today, long-time yoga teacher Vikram Jeet Singh gives you the clearest, concise, and thought-provoking layout of these two texts.
He tells you exactly where they meet, where they diverge & where you should start and how.
He takes a complex topic and makes it digestible and relatable.
If you've been seeking clarity on these topics, this is the conversation you've been waiting for.
Episode Highlights...

  • Which text is older: The Yoga Sutras of Patañjali or The Bhagavad Gita? Is it significant to know which one is older?
  • Vikram explains the Mahabharata
  • How to approach the study of The Bhagavad Gita
  • Is The Bhagavad Gita a religious text?
  • How to navigate The Bhagavad Gita as a religious text
  • Who “wrote” The Bhagavad Gita?
  • For whom was the Gita written?
  • How are these texts relevant in a yoga world that is dominated by asana?
  • What is Swadhyaya?
  • How The Yoga Sutras of Patañjali and The Bhagavad Gita are connected
  • What is Samkhya?
  • Difference between The Yoga Sutras of Patañjali and The Bhagavad Gita
  • Which text to study if you want to learn more about yoga philosophy
  • Ways to practice learnings from the texts
  • Is it possible to incorporate these teachings in an asana class?

Vikram Jeet Singh is a long-time yoga student, & teacher. Living in India, Vikram was raised in the culture of yoga. Today, he shares his knowledge with yoga teachers through training on all aspects of yoga including classical texts.
